In the 1920s, Thomas Sadler Roberts began to develop a series of what he called Òportable groupsÓ based on a travelling exhibition series of the Field Museum in Chicago. By 1927, 44 portable groups, displaying a variety of animals with photographic backgrounds of their natural environment in a portable glass case were available to local school...
